How does a remote precision medicine professional typically collaborate with multidisciplinary teams?

In remote precision medicine roles, collaboration with multidisciplinary teams—such as geneticists, data scientists, clinicians, and IT specialists—is essential and often facilitated through digital platforms. Team members regularly participate in virtual meetings, share data securely, and use collaborative software to analyze patient-specific genetic and clinical data. Effective communication skills and a proactive approach to digital collaboration are crucial, as much of the coordination and decision-making happens asynchronously. Adapting to different communication styles and being comfortable with a variety of digital tools are common aspects of the role.

What is remote precision medicine?

Remote precision medicine refers to the use of digital tools and telehealth technology to deliver personalized medical care based on a patient's unique genetic makeup, lifestyle, and environment, all without requiring in-person visits. This approach combines remote consultations with advanced diagnostics, such as genetic testing, to tailor treatments for individuals. It allows patients to access specialized care from anywhere, improving convenience and expanding access to precision healthcare.
